Congressman Markwayne Mullin (OK-02) released the following statement after voting no on H.R. 5746, the NASA Enhanced Use Leasing Extension Act of 2021, which Democrats have used as a shell to pass their legislation to federalize elections.

"Democrats are trying to rewrite the rules of our democracy because that's the only way for them to ram through their socialist agenda," said Mullin. "At the eleventh hour, Speaker Pelosi used an unrelated NASA bill to bypass the rules of the Senate in an attempt to pass this legislation. This bill is a federal takeover that jeopardizes every American's right to free and fair elections. This vote has nothing to do with election reform and everything to do with Democrats' desperation to hold on to power."

Provisions in this bill include:

· Disregard for state voter ID laws

· Nationalization of elections

· Public funding of campaigns

· Appointment of the U.S. Attorney General as the "Elections Czar"

· Restrictions on State efforts to keep their voter registration lists clean and accurate
